Patek Philippe 24-Hour Display: Navigating Time Zones with Grace
Patek Philippe's incorporation of 24-hour displays demonstrates their commitment to creating timepieces that cater to the needs of the modern traveler. These displays, often integrated seamlessly into the overall dial design, provide an unambiguous indication of both AM and PM hours, eliminating any potential ambiguity that can arise with a standard 12-hour display. This is particularly beneficial for individuals who frequently cross time zones or need to monitor activities scheduled across different time zones.
The implementation of the 24-hour display varies across different Patek Philippe models. Some incorporate a dedicated 24-hour sub-dial, while others integrate the 24-hour indication within the main dial itself. Regardless of the implementation method, the clarity and readability of the display are paramount. The use of contrasting colors, distinct hand styles, or clearly defined markings ensures that the 24-hour information is easily distinguishable from the standard time display.
